I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

Copie de valeur sans les formules


Sujet :

Macros et VBA Excel

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re averti
    Homme Profil pro
    alternant
    Inscrit en
    Mai 2017
    Messages
    16
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Yvelines (Île de France)

    Informations professionnelles :
    Activité : alternant
    Secteur : Conseil

    Informations forums :
    Inscription : Mai 2017
    Messages : 16
    Par défaut Copie de valeur sans les formules
    Bonjour,

    J'ai ma petite macro qui va bien mais je souhaiterais seulement copier les valeurs et non les formules qu'il y a dans la plage de donnée sélectionné.

    J'ai essayé de rajouter, par-ci par-là, du "Pastespecial xlValues" mais sans succès... Donc je demande de l'aide après avoir recherché sur le forum bien entendu

    Voici ma macro qui fonctionne correctement :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    Dim OS As Worksheet
    Dim OD As Worksheet
    Dim DEST As Range
     
    Set OS = Sheets("Récap")
    Set OD = Sheets("Historisation TER2N")
    Set DEST = IIf(OD.Range("AU3") = "", OD.Range("AU3"), OD.Cells(3, Application.Columns.Count).End(xlToLeft).Offset(0, 1))
    OS.Range("C3:H121").Copy DEST
    Je demande simplement si vous pouviez m'aider à effectuer une copie des valeurs de la plage sélectionnée et ne pas copier les formules avec.

    Merci d'avance =)

  2. #2
    Expert confirmé Avatar de Patrice740
    Homme Profil pro
    Retraité
    Inscrit en
    Mars 2007
    Messages
    2 478
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 71
    Localisation : France, Gironde (Aquitaine)

    Informations professionnelles :
    Activité : Retraité
    Secteur : Aéronautique - Marine - Espace - Armement

    Informations forums :
    Inscription : Mars 2007
    Messages : 2 478
    Par défaut
    Bonjour,

    Essaies :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    Sub xxx()
    Dim OS As Worksheet
    Dim OD As Worksheet
    Dim DEST As Range
     
    Set OS = Sheets("Récap")
    Set OD = Sheets("Historisation TER2N")
    Set DEST = IIf(OD.Range("AU3") = "", OD.Range("AU3"), OD.Cells(3, Application.Columns.Count).End(xlToLeft).Offset(0, 1))
    With OS.Range("C3:H121")
      DEST.Resize(.Rows.Count, .Columns.Count).Value = .Value
    End With
    End Sub

  3. #3
    Membre averti
    Homme Profil pro
    alternant
    Inscrit en
    Mai 2017
    Messages
    16
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Yvelines (Île de France)

    Informations professionnelles :
    Activité : alternant
    Secteur : Conseil

    Informations forums :
    Inscription : Mai 2017
    Messages : 16
    Par défaut
    Parfait,

    Je n'avais pas pensé au ".Value=.Value"

    Merci et une bonne journée à vous

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Copier une feuille SANS les formules (justes les valeurs)
    Par yaya_la_rafale dans le forum Macros et VBA Excel
    Réponses: 2
    Dernier message: 18/09/2015, 18h12
  2. [XL-2007] copy destination sans les formules qui sont dans certaines Cellules de la source
    Par scoubi77 dans le forum Macros et VBA Excel
    Réponses: 5
    Dernier message: 21/09/2014, 11h48
  3. Réponses: 16
    Dernier message: 11/12/2013, 12h20
  4. [XL-2003] Copier / coller valeurs et structures sans les formules.
    Par lecail65 dans le forum Macros et VBA Excel
    Réponses: 2
    Dernier message: 07/05/2010, 16h08
  5. [OpenOffice][Tableur] Export excel sans les formules (uniquement les valeurs)
    Par stacquet dans le forum OpenOffice & LibreOffice
    Réponses: 2
    Dernier message: 03/04/2009, 22h03

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o